The hands-on setup of molds and the physical pouring and shaping will still need you there, because materials behave in messy, real-world ways that cameras and models can't fully predict. You'll spend less time on routine checks and paper documentation, as sensors and software log dimensions and flag deviations while you watch. What stays are the judgment calls — spotting a warped surface, adjusting pressure or heat on the fly, and fixing equipment when something feels off. Your day becomes more about watching, tweaking, and keeping machines running than filling out forms and re-checking numbers.

How to become a molder

You can become a moulder without a degree — this is hands-on work shaping and forming products from various materials. What matters is precision, knowledge of moulding technology and the ability to operate the equipment. Most skills are learned on the production floor.

1. On-the-job trainee role

The quickest way in is a trainee moulder post in production. Many manufacturers take people with no experience and train them on site in working with moulds, materials and quality control.

2. Specialist courses

Short courses in moulding or foundry/casting work give practical knowledge in a few weeks and help you gain clearance to start work on the production line sooner.

3. FE college or apprenticeship

A relevant manufacturing apprenticeship or FE college course gives you a trade qualification over 1–2 years. Useful for work on more complex production.

4. Self-study

Moulding technology and safety rules can be learned from industry materials, but this route only works as a supplement to hands-on practice on the production floor.

The fastest route is a trainee moulder post with on-the-job training. An apprenticeship or NVQ helps on more complex production, and your skill grows with experience.
